1. Understanding Gmail Signature Settings

The first step in mastering how to change Gmail signature is familiarizing yourself with the Gmail signature settings. To navigate to the correct menu, go to the settings gear in the upper right corner of your Gmail inbox. Here you will find the section labeled “Signatures.” This is where you can create Gmail signature, edit Gmail signature, or remove Gmail signature altogether. Taking the time to explore this menu will ensure you have all the fundamental tools necessary for a professional setup.

Adding Visual Elements

Enhancing your Gmail signature with visuals such as logos or icons will enhance your brand identity. To add image to Gmail signature, within the signature settings, you can easily click on the image icon and upload your selected file. Ensure the image resolution is appropriate so that it appears well on devices without slowing down email loading times. It is also essential to maintain overall profile consistency if you are integrating a logo, so analyze how the visuals align with your overall personal brand.

Signature Not Displaying Correctly

If your signature is not showing the way you desire, there are several troubleshooting steps to follow. First, confirm that you have saved changes in your Gmail signature settings. Check your browser settings, as outdated caches can sometimes affect how emails are displayed. Additionally, ensure compatibility when using different email clients, as some might not support certain Gmail signature formats.

FAQ

1. How do I change signature on mobile devices?

To change signature on mobile, open the mobile Gmail app, then navigate to settings. Select the desired account and scroll down to find “Mobile Signature.” Here, you can easily create or update your signature. Make sure to save your changes before exiting the settings.

2. Can I add an automatic signature for replies?

Yes! In your Gmail settings, you can set up an automatic Gmail signature to appear when you reply to emails. Ensure you check the “Insert this signature before quoted text in replies” option so that your signature is included in all relevant communication.

4. How do I remove an old Gmail signature?

If you wish to remove Gmail signature, revisit the signature settings in Gmail, choose the existing signature you want to delete, and select the “Remove” option. Make sure to save your settings to confirm the change has taken place.

5. What file size should I consider for images in my signature?

Images within your signature should ideally not exceed 150KB to ensure quick loading times across all devices. Additionally, optimizing the image resolution is vital, ideally aiming for a maximum size of 500×200 pixels for clarity.
